What this trip feels like

Expansive, immersive and built around life at sea

At 36 nights, this is a multi-month, world-cruise-style voyage rather than a conventional getaway. 19 sea days make the ship your home base between 16 ports across a wide arc of destinations. Expect long ocean passages and the planning commitment of an extended journey.
